Output fecaa6698261f0f4c4b39ab14286395e070f44e9686ffed18507326479b52680:19

value
661335
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 08b898e67b50fe6ae823f7dc14e78602024ae207 OP_EQUALVERIFY OP_CHECKSIG
address
1o7YaW3w8shTkYSL47NFY9hEnGTdhWp98
transaction
fecaa6698261f0f4c4b39ab14286395e070f44e9686ffed18507326479b52680